Signal Processing, 131, 245-248.https://hdl.handle.net/11441/129889This paper demonstrates a general model for nonlinear systems with complex-valued inputs and its application to communication systems modeling. Based on Wirtinger calculus and a double Volterra series approach, the proposed representation can also be considered as a generalization of the widely linear transformation to incorporate the description of nonlinear systems. The complete structure is pruned with the assistance of a compressive-sensing algorithm in order to reduce the number of parameters.
